Vladi243 Posted July 11, 2008 Posted July 11, 2008 Hey, I try to create an application that generates a random password. I try to make that I can choose which kind of notes to use. I succeed to make this till now: expandcollapse popup#include <GUIConstants.au3> #Region ### START Koda GUI section ### Form= $RandomPassword = GUICreate("Random Password", 240, 174, 379, 334) $DigitsCheckbox = GUICtrlCreateCheckbox("Digits", 16, 16, 97, 17) $SpecialNotesCheckbox = GUICtrlCreateCheckbox("Special Notes", 16, 48, 97, 17) $LettersCheckbox = GUICtrlCreateCheckbox("Letters", 136, 16, 97, 17) $CapitalLettersCheckbox = GUICtrlCreateCheckbox("Capital Letters", 136, 48, 97, 17) $Password = GUICtrlCreateLabel("Password:", 16, 112, 350, 20) GUICtrlSetFont(-1, 12, 400, 0, "David") $Generate = GUICtrlCreateButton("Generate", 16, 142, 70, 20, 0) $Copy = GUICtrlCreateButton("Copy", 130, 142, 70, 20, 0) $PasswordNotesCount = GUICtrlCreateInput("5", 85, 80, 40, 21, $ES_NUMBER) GUICtrlSetLimit ($PasswordNotesCount, 2, 1) $ChooseNotesCountLabel = GUICtrlCreateLabel("Notes count:", 16, 82, 65, 17) GUISetState(@SW_SHOW) #EndRegion ### END Koda GUI section ### While 1 $nMsg = GUIGetMsg() Switch $nMsg Case $GUI_EVENT_CLOSE Exit Case $Generate GenerateRandomPassword() EndSwitch WEnd Func GenerateRandomPassword() $Letters = "q,w,e,r,t,y,u,i,o,p,a,s,d,f,g,h,j,k,l,z,x,c,v,b,n,m" $CapitalLetters = "Q,W,E,R,T,Y,U,I,O,P,A,S,D,F,G,H,J,K,L,Z,X,C,V,B,N,M" $Digits = "1,2,3,4,5,6,7,8,9,0" $SpecialNotes = "¥,₪,£,¢,¡,~,¦,§,¨,?,«,¬,°,µ,¶" $LettersCheckboxRead = GUICtrlRead ($LettersCheckbox) If $LettersCheckboxRead = 1 Then $Array=StringSplit($Letters,",") $1=Random (1, UBound ($Array)-1, 1) $2=Random (1, UBound ($Array)-1, 1) $3=Random (1, UBound ($Array)-1, 1) $4=Random (1, UBound ($Array)-1, 1) $5=Random (1, UBound ($Array)-1, 1) $6=Random (1, UBound ($Array)-1, 1) $7=Random (1, UBound ($Array)-1, 1) $8=Random (1, UBound ($Array)-1, 1) $9=Random (1, UBound ($Array)-1, 1) $10=Random (1, UBound ($Array)-1, 1) $GenerateRead = GUICtrlRead ($PasswordNotesCount) If $GenerateRead= 1 Then GUICtrlSetData ($Password, "Password: " & $Array[$1]) If $GenerateRead= 2 Then GUICtrlSetData ($Password, "Password: " & $Array[$1] & $Array[$2]) If $GenerateRead= 3 Then GUICtrlSetData ($Password, "Password: " & $Array[$1] & $Array[$2] & $Array[$3]) If $GenerateRead= 4 Then GUICtrlSetData ($Password, "Password: " & $Array[$1] & $Array[$2] & $Array[$3] & $Array[$4]) If $GenerateRead= 5 Then GUICtrlSetData ($Password, "Password: " & $Array[$1] & $Array[$2] & $Array[$3] & $Array[$4] & $Array[$5]) If $GenerateRead= 6 Then GUICtrlSetData ($Password, "Password: " & $Array[$1] & $Array[$2] & $Array[$3] & $Array[$4] & $Array[$5] & $Array[$6]) If $GenerateRead= 7 Then GUICtrlSetData ($Password, "Password: " & $Array[$1] & $Array[$2] & $Array[$3] & $Array[$4] & $Array[$5] & $Array[$6] & $Array[$7]) If $GenerateRead= 8 Then GUICtrlSetData ($Password, "Password: " & $Array[$1] & $Array[$2] & $Array[$3] & $Array[$4] & $Array[$5] & $Array[$6] & $Array[$7] & $Array[$8]) If $GenerateRead= 9 Then GUICtrlSetData ($Password, "Password: " & $Array[$1] & $Array[$2] & $Array[$3] & $Array[$4] & $Array[$5] & $Array[$6] & $Array[$7] & $Array[$8] & $Array[$9]) If $GenerateRead= 10 Then GUICtrlSetData ($Password, "Password: " & $Array[$1] & $Array[$2] & $Array[$3] & $Array[$4] & $Array[$5] & $Array[$6] & $Array[$7] & $Array[$8] & $Array[$9] & $Array[$10]) EndIf EndFunc It works only with Letters and you can choose maximum 10 notes to generate. Do you have suggestions, how to combine Capital Letters, Digits and Special Notes with the script? My script is a little big. Do you have any suggestion to make it short?
Xenobiologist Posted July 11, 2008 Posted July 11, 2008 ConsoleWrite(Random_Password(15) & @LF) Func Random_Password($MAXLENGTH) Local $PASSWORD = '' For $i = 1 To $MAXLENGTH $PASSWORD &= Chr(Random(33, 126)) Next Return $PASSWORD EndFunc ;==>Random_Password Hi, just put a switch in the function and set the ranges of what you need. Like 65 to 90 for capital letters. Skruge Posted July 11, 2008 Posted July 11, 2008 expandcollapse popup#include <GUIConstants.au3> Local $iClassFlags = 0 Local $iLength = 0 #Region ### START Koda GUI section ### Form= $RandomPassword = GUICreate("Random Password", 240, 174, 379, 334) $DigitsCheckbox = GUICtrlCreateCheckbox("Digits", 16, 16, 97, 17) $SpecialNotesCheckbox = GUICtrlCreateCheckbox("Special Notes", 16, 48, 97, 17) $LettersCheckbox = GUICtrlCreateCheckbox("Letters", 136, 16, 97, 17) $CapitalLettersCheckbox = GUICtrlCreateCheckbox("Capital Letters", 136, 48, 97, 17) $Password = GUICtrlCreateLabel("Password:", 16, 112, 350, 20) GUICtrlSetFont(-1, 12, 400, 0, "David") $Generate = GUICtrlCreateButton("Generate", 16, 142, 70, 20, 0) $Copy = GUICtrlCreateButton("Copy", 130, 142, 70, 20, 0) $PasswordNotesCount = GUICtrlCreateInput("5", 85, 80, 40, 21, $ES_NUMBER) GUICtrlSetLimit($PasswordNotesCount, 2, 1) $ChooseNotesCountLabel = GUICtrlCreateLabel("Notes count:", 16, 82, 65, 17) GUISetState(@SW_SHOW) #EndRegion ### END Koda GUI section ### While 1 $nMsg = GUIGetMsg() Switch $nMsg Case $GUI_EVENT_CLOSE Exit Case $Generate $iLength = GUICtrlRead($PasswordNotesCount) $iClassFlags = 0 If BitAND(GUICtrlRead($LettersCheckbox), $GUI_CHECKED) Then $iClassFlags += 1 If BitAND(GUICtrlRead($CapitalLettersCheckbox), $GUI_CHECKED) Then $iClassFlags += 2 If BitAND(GUICtrlRead($DigitsCheckbox), $GUI_CHECKED) Then $iClassFlags += 4 If BitAND(GUICtrlRead($SpecialNotesCheckbox), $GUI_CHECKED) Then $iClassFlags += 8 GUICtrlSetData($Password, "Password: " & GenerateRandomPassword($iClassFlags, $iLength)) EndSwitch WEnd Func GenerateRandomPassword($iClasses = 1, $iLength = 8) Local $sCharSet = "" Local $sPassword = "" If BitAND($iClasses, 1) Then $sCharSet &= "qwertyuiopasdfghjklzxcvbnm" If BitAND($iClasses, 2) Then $sCharSet &= "QWERTYUIOPASDFGHJKLZXCVBNM" If BitAND($iClasses, 4) Then $sCharSet &= "1234567890" If BitAND($iClasses, 8) Then $sCharSet &= "¥?£¢¡~¦§¨?«¬°µ¶" For $iX = 1 To $iLength $sPassword &= StringMid($sCharSet, Random(1, StringLen($sCharSet), 1), 1) Next Return $sPassword EndFunc ;==>GenerateRandomPassword [font="Tahoma"]"Tougher than the toughies and smarter than the smarties"[/font]
